Avoiding rogue movers

There are some red flags to look out for when hiring local movers. If you’ve never used a rogue company before, here are some tips to help you avoid falling victim to their tricks. One red flag is an in-and-out bid. While it’s tempting to sign up for a cheap quote, it’s best to remember that rogue movers may not be as honest as they say they are. They may even hold onto your belongings until you pay. To avoid being ripped off by rogue movers, be sure to use a trustworthy moving company that will answer all of your questions and provide a written contract.

Second, make sure the moving company has a legitimate storefront. A rogue company will use a self-storage facility or nonexistent office space. You should also be wary of any moving company that offers you an affordable quote, but doesn’t have a storefront. This is one of the easiest ways to avoid a rogue mover. If the movers can’t give you an office to work in, they may use a rental truck and hide behind a self-storage facility. You can also get a list of the local movers in your area with Google Maps.

The best references are from friends and family who have recently used local movers. You can also ask potential movers for references from past customers. If you’d prefer, you can look through the Better Business Bureau and the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ration to check out the company’s reputation. Then, ask if the company is registered with the USDOT. If the company has been in business for more than 10 years, they’re probably legitimate.
